More awesome days of diving here. Can't remember the last time I got out for five days in a row - probably my last diving holiday which was way back in 2009 or something LOL The conditions have been pretty great with the worst thing being all the extra food floating in the water column - and since that brings in all the predators, it's only a bad thing for trying to keep clean backgrounds in one's photos! We've had lots of sharks, rays, turtles, schools of fish, sea snakes, balls of baitfish, nudibranchs, cleaning action, feeding action...it's just been wonderful. I've spent a lot of time just watching everything and enjoying the solitude.
